Study on Biochemical IC Chip Family (9th report) Development of biochemical IC chip-set containing micropumps for cell-free protein synthesis

We have already demonstrated the world's first "in-chip" cell-free protein synthesis from DNA by using Biochemical IC family. In this research, a high-durable micropump chip for cell free protein synthesis was developed. Using this micropump chip a micro total synthesis system containing micropumps was constructed. In-chip cell free protein synthesis for seven hours was successfully demonstrated. The results achieved here should be key technology for tailor-made medicine and implantable devices.
